Romania, qualified for the 3×3 World Championships in 2016

Romania will be present in three out of four 3×3 World Championships that will be organized in 2016. Three national teams qualified for their respective age and gender categories thanks to the country position in the FIBA 3×3 Federation Ranking and the results from the past editions. 

The good news are reffering to both senior National Teams, men and women and the Boys U18 National Team.

After the 3×3 European title won in Bucharest, in 2014 and the eighth place in Moscow, at the 3×3 World Championships, both results obtained by Angel Santana (photo), Bogdan Popescu, Catalin Vlaicu and Vasile Stefan, the men NT will travel in Guangzhou, China. There, between 5-11 November will take place the third edition of the FIBA 3×3 World Championships. The women NT will be also there, after finishing on 7th place in Moscow in 2014 with the team composed by Anca Șipoș, Cristina Bigică, Andra Haas și Flori Diaconu.

Between 5-17 June, in Kazakhstan, will take place the U18 3×3 World Championships, and Romania will be there only in the boys tournament. Amedeo Casale, Nandor Kuti, Bogdan Nicolescu și Andrei Iliescu reached the quarter finals last year in Debrecen and were only few seconds shy from the semifinals.

Romania is still on good positions in the FIBA 3×3 Rankings, thanks to numerous FIBA Endorsed competitions organized by Sport Arena and other private promoters.
